Debt Ceiling Negotiations Continue 
President Biden met with key congressional members on Tuesday afternoon to discuss a plan to increase the debt ceiling, the cap on how much debt the federal government is allowed to accumulate.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en has warned that the United States could default on its debt as early as June 1 if a deal to raise the debt ceiling is not reached by then. Congressional leaders will continue negotiations with White House officials this coming week.

New USDA Rural Energy Programs
On Tuesday, the US Department of Agriculture (USDA) announced the availability of nearly $11 billion in grants and loan opportunities to help rural energy and utility providers bring affordable clean energy to communities. Funding will be available through two new programs under the Inflation Reduction Act: the Empowering Rural America (New ERA) program and the Powering Affordable Clean Energy (PACE) program. USDA will accept Letters of Interest from June 30 to September 29 for the PACE program and from July 31 to August 31 for the New ERA program. Updated Rural EV Infrastructure Toolkit Now Available
The USDOT released an update to the Rural Electric Vehicle (EV) Infrastructure Toolkit. The update includes new information from the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law and the Inflation Reduction Act along with greater focus on Tribal communities and expanded content on electric transit, micromobility, and accessible design.
